## Deployment

The Siftgate validator plugin system loads plugins at startup from the configured directory; hot reload is not supported, so a restart is required after adding or removing a validator. Plugins are sandboxed per-tenant, and misbehaving ones are disabled after repeated failures rather than crashing the host. Future maintainers should note that plugin resolution order matters — first match wins. Build the container with the standard Makefile target, then deploy with the following configuration.

deployment values, fafog-kajef:
joreth:
  pin: 4254
  tenant: lamius
  seal: seal_f7a8fd37
  metrics_host: metrics.joreth.merlaqgrid.internal
  standby_team: tamys
  escalation: casir-casdor
  nonce: a08045

## Artifact Signing — SDK Parity Notes (Weekly Sync)

Kestrel SDK for Android reached parity with the Swift client this sprint: offline queueing, batched telemetry, and retry semantics now match. Both SDKs ship as signed artifacts from the same pipeline. Remaining gap: background sync throttling, targeted next sprint. Verify both release bundles before tagging. Both artifacts validate against the shared signing key below.

signing key of kawig-fafog = bky19_6Fypv1qws7J8qJtaYjX

Minutes — Management Meeting, Corvane Group

Present: T. Ashvale, M. Renner, P. Oduya. The committee reviewed the draft headcount plan for next year. Engineering growth of 12% was provisionally approved; support roles held flat pending the Brellton rollout. Ms. Oduya will refine cost assumptions before board submission. Context for the plan is captured in the confidential note that follows.

confidential, bawig-bafog: Only 30 of the 496 pilot accounts renewed Lammir, so a churn review is set for May 8. Kelionax Systems is in early talks to buy Noririx Foods for about $76.9 million.

## Zero-Downtime Schema Migrations (Plugin Authors)

Plugins targeting the Fenwick Data Layer must assume dual-schema operation during any migration window. Write code that tolerates both the old and new column sets; the Strath migration runner keeps both live until cutover completes. Never lock tables from plugin hooks, and batch backfills through the queue endpoint rather than direct writes. Validation runs against the Corvane staging replica before promotion. Authenticate your migration dry-run calls with the key below.

app token of tawif-kaduf = qvz11-Y5Rx58xILX0